Dethroned Emir: Buhari, Nasarawa Gov in critical meeting

Date:

Muhammadu Buhari

The President, Major General Muhammadu Buhari (retd.), and the Governor of Nasarawa State, Mr Abdullahi Sule, are meeting right now.

Sule came to the Presidential Villa about 10am ahead of the Federal Executive Council meeting.

It’s unclear the agenda of the closed-door meeting with Buhari.

Nasarawa is the state to which the dethroned Emir of Kano, Muhammadu Sanusi II, was banished to on Monday by Governor Abdullahi Ganduje of Kano State.

Findings indicated that the governor might have visited to brief the President on the latest security situation in his state.
